Step-by-Step: Create & Sell Digital Products with AI


Step 1: Identify a Profitable Problem

Ask yourself:
“What’s a problem people will pay to solve digitally?”

Examples:

  • Busy moms need meal planners

  • New YouTubers need content ideas

  • Freelancers want better invoice templates

  • Students want productivity systems

Use AnswerThePublic or Ubersuggest to discover real demand.


Step 2: Use ChatGPT to Write Your Content

Prompts to try:

  • “Create an outline for a 25-page ebook on how to build a side hustle in 30 days.”

  • “Generate 20 productivity affirmations for a printable journal.”

  • “Write content for a monthly social media planner.”

Refine and humanize the output to make it engaging and helpful.


Step 3: Design Your Product with Canva

https://www.canva.com

  • Use free or pro templates (ebooks, checklists, calendars, etc.)

  • Add your content and visuals

  • Export as PDF or PNG for selling

Bonus: Use Canva Magic Write for quicker text generation directly in the design.


Step 4: Package & Brand Your Product

Create:

  • A digital cover (use mockup generators like SmartMockups)

  • A product description

  • Bonus files (e.g., editable and printable versions)

  • Branding elements: fonts, colors, logo


Step 5: Choose Where to Sell It

Popular platforms to sell digital products:

Platform Best For
Etsy Printables, planners, journals
Gumroad Ebooks, templates, digital kits
Payhip All digital goods + courses
Podia Ebooks + memberships
Ko-fi Creator bundles, tip jars
Shopify Full branded digital product shop
Sellfy Ebooks, subscriptions, downloadables

FAQs

Q: Can I legally sell AI-generated content?
Yes, as long as you own or have rights to all designs and visuals (Canva elements, AI output, fonts, etc.).

Q: How much should I price my digital product?
Start with $5–$15 for printables or templates, $20–$50 for ebooks or bundles. Always test pricing.

Q: Do I need a website to sell?
Not necessarily. Platforms like Gumroad or Etsy let you sell directly. But having a blog helps you build traffic and authority.

Setting Up Your Gumroad Account: Step-by-Step

Creating Your Account

Getting started is simple. Head to Gumroad and click “Start for Free.” Enter your email, create a password, and you’re in. Verify your email by clicking the link sent to your inbox. Once verified, fill out your profile info—this builds trust with buyers.

Connecting Your Payment Methods

Link your PayPal or Stripe account in the settings. These financial tools handle your payouts smoothly. double-check payout info to avoid delays. Linking both options gives you flexibility to receive money whenever you want.

Configuring Basic Settings

Set your currency, like USD or EUR, so prices look right. Add taxes if needed, depending on your location. Customize storefront appearance—upload your logo and choose a color scheme. These small details help brand your shop and make it look professional.

Pricing Strategies and Setting Your Prices

Price your products competitively. Check what similar items cost on other sites. Consider the effort you put in and what customers are willing to pay. Use tiered pricing for different versions or bundles for better value. Small discounts can also attract new buyers. Remember, psychological pricing—like $9.99 instead of $10—can boost conversions.


Listing and Optimizing Your Digital Products on Gumroad

Creating Effective Product Listings

Write compelling titles and descriptions that clearly explain what you’re offering. Use persuasive language but keep it honest. Upload high-quality preview images or videos; these are key when customers decide to buy. Set your price and include optional discount codes to create urgency.

Incorporating SEO Best Practices

Use keywords in your product titles and descriptions. Think about how buyers search, like “easy recipe e-book” or “photography tips course.” Add relevant tags and categorize your products well. This improves your chances of appearing in search results on Gumroad and beyond.

Adding Upsells and Cross-Sells

Suggest related products to increase each sale’s value. For instance, if someone buys your writing guide, offer a bundle that includes a checklist or a video course. Limited-time offers or special upgrades can motivate customers to buy more.

Top Digital Products to Sell as a Complete Beginner

E-books and Guides

E-books are easy to write and very popular. If you have knowledge in a niche, you can turn it into a book. People want guides that solve specific problems. Use tools like Google Docs or Canva to design your book. Self-publishing platforms like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ing make selling simple. Many authors earn passive income from their books long after publishing.

Online Courses and Workshops

Share your skills or learn quickly by creating courses. Use platforms like UdemyTeachable, and Skillshare. Keep your videos short and engaging. Script your lessons well. Add interactive parts or quizzes. Good marketing and eye-catching previews help boost sales.

Digital Art and Graphics

Design offers many ways to make money. Offer illustrations, logos, templates, or social media graphics. Use Canva, Adobe Photoshop, or Illustrator. Small businesses and bloggers look for unique images. If you build a portfolio, repeat buyers will keep coming back.

Stock Photos and Videos

If you love photography, this is your chance. Upload high-quality images or videos to stock sites. Top sites include ShutterstockAdobe Stock, and iStock. Focus on niches like food, travel, or lifestyle. Niche content often sells more than general ones.

Website Templates and Themes

Design templates for WordPress, Shopify, or other platforms. Many non-coders sell themes on ThemeForest and TemplateMonster. Stick with trending topics like eCommerce or blogging. Make sure your designs are responsive for all devices.

Printable and Planners

Digital printables are big sellers. Create weekly planners, checklists, worksheets, or posters. Use Canva or Adobe InDesign. People love ready-to-print tools that boost productivity or organize daily life. Target students, teachers, or busy parents.
